Please help me find a way to present (video) to 58 different people. I want to schedule 4 different sessions – each person only needs to attend 1 session (track attendance). I would like to send out a list of all 4 meeting times, allowing the person to select one meeting time and add it to their outlook calendar.

I do not want to send out 4 meeting invites, with the person only selecting 1 – that is a last resort to me. Also, I would like to ensure the session is recorded for viewing later. For that recording, I would like an option/report to inform me when someone views it, and who that was.

    In Outlook you can use a feature named recurring meeting to create a series of meeting, based on conditions like:

    In one week from 2/27 to 3/3, there will be four sessions, on Monday,Tuesday,Thurday,Friday.

    The configuration would be like:

    The attendees would be able to join the Teams meeting via the same meeting link.


    To track the attendance, you can use the attendance report feature in Teams.

    To record the session and check meeting records access, please refer to:

    How to record: Record a meeting in Teams

    The meeting records access is stored in your Onedrive and would show who accessed it.
